STC89C52单片机驱动的温湿度监测系统
需积分: 10 116 浏览量
更新于2024-07-23
收藏 600KB DOC 举报
"基于STC89C52单片机的温室检测系统设计"
本文主要探讨了基于STC89C52单片机的温湿度检测系统在温室环境监测中的应用。STC89C52是一款低功耗、高性能的8051微控制器,常用于各种自动化和智能控制系统中,因其丰富的I/O端口和内置的闪存,使其成为此类系统设计的理想选择。
温湿度检测是农业生产、科研和工业生产中不可或缺的部分。对于温室环境而言,精确的温湿度控制直接影响到作物的生长和实验结果。该系统利用温湿度传感器采集环境的温度和湿度数据,这些传感器通常采用DHT系列或AM2302等型号,能够提供准确且实时的温湿度信息。
系统硬件部分主要包括STC89C52单片机、温湿度传感器、LCD显示器和外围电路。单片机作为系统的中央处理器,负责处理传感器采集到的信号,并进行数据处理。LCD显示器用于实时显示温度和湿度值,便于工作人员监控环境状态。外围电路则包括信号调理电路,将传感器的模拟信号转化为数字信号,以便单片机进行处理。
在软件设计方面,系统采用C语言编程,实现数据采集、分析和控制功能。单片机通过软件算法分析温湿度数据,当环境参数超出预设范围时,可触发报警机制或自动调节设备(如空调、加湿器)以维持适宜的环境条件。此外,系统通过RS232接口与上位机通信,可以远程设置参数、记录数据,支持定时记录功能,这对于气象观测、科学研究和农业管理具有重要意义。
关键词涵盖的方面包括:STC89C52单片机作为核心控制器,其在系统中的关键作用;温湿度传感器负责获取环境数据,是系统输入的关键;LCD显示技术,用于直观呈现环境状态,增强用户体验;以及RS232通信协议,确保数据的传输与交互。
基于STC89C52单片机的温室检测系统结合了硬件和软件的先进技术,实现了对温湿度的实时监控和自动调节,为温室环境提供了智能化的解决方案,有助于提升农作物生长效率和科研质量。同时,系统的模块化设计和扩展性也为未来功能升级和维护提供了便利。
286 浏览量
1958 浏览量
2021-09-24 上传
2022-06-26 上传
119 浏览量
2022-06-25 上传
2022-07-03 上传
2022-11-10 上传

chen895822637
- 粉丝: 0
最新资源
- C#高效多线程下载器组件源码V1.12发布
- 32位Windows汇编语言程序设计大全
- Sketch插件库替换器:简化库更换流程
- 首版投资组合网站的开发与部署指南
- C语言实现农历与阳历转换的新库发布
- 探索Linux下的Vim优雅配色方案:Colibri.vim
- STM32 TFT显示技术与刷屏方法解析
- STM32单片机控制交通灯毕设资料整合
- Vitamio实现后台Service播放m3u8音频流
- 使用Docker封装的Alpine版Vim体验
- 步步高高级版WarNards开源项目发布
- 使用JNI实现Java调用VC6 DLL与Linux SO的DEMO教程
- STM32与OLED显示技术的实践应用
- 全面技术覆盖的小区物业管理系统设计与源码
- 清华版编译原理专业课答案解析
- Linux系统下nginx添加SSL配置的详细步骤